Transaction 7ee8ea4aadd5ed29b2198161b2c57733c3925c4299b041dd5898a3c19139e951
1 Input
1 Output
-
7ee8ea4aadd5ed29b2198161b2c57733c3925c4299b041dd5898a3c19139e951:0
- value
- 28596994
- script pubkey
- OP_0 OP_PUSHBYTES_20 5073bc4a0066937377df7a7cf8f8bf4f643b3d37
- address
- bc1q2pemcjsqv6fhxa7l0f70379lfajrk0fh33kmfl